A Guide to Selecting the Best Cycling Shorts
Choosing the right cycling shorts is crucial for comfort and performance during your rides. The right pair can make a significant difference in how you feel during and after cycling, whether you're a casual rider or a serious cyclist. When selecting cycling shorts, consider factors such as fit, material, padding, and design. These elements will help ensure that you have a comfortable and enjoyable cycling experience.
Fit
The fit of cycling shorts is important because it affects your comfort and performance. Cycling shorts should fit snugly without being too tight, as they are designed to reduce friction and provide support. There are generally two types of fits: race fit and relaxed fit. Race fit is tighter and more aerodynamic, suitable for competitive cyclists or those who prefer a streamlined feel. Relaxed fit offers more comfort and is ideal for casual riders or those who prioritize comfort over speed. Choose a fit that aligns with your cycling style and comfort preference.
Material
The material of cycling shorts plays a key role in breathability, moisture-wicking, and durability. Most cycling shorts are made from a blend of synthetic materials like nylon, polyester, and spandex. These materials are chosen for their ability to stretch, wick away sweat, and dry quickly. Higher-end shorts may offer more advanced fabrics that provide better breathability and compression. If you ride in hot conditions, look for lightweight, breathable materials. For cooler climates, consider thicker materials that offer more warmth. Choose a material that suits the climate you typically ride in and your personal comfort needs.
Padding (Chamois)
Padding, or chamois, is a critical feature in cycling shorts as it provides cushioning and reduces friction between your body and the bike seat. The thickness and density of the padding can vary. Thicker padding is generally more comfortable for longer rides, while thinner padding may be preferred for shorter rides or competitive cycling where less bulk is desired. Some chamois are designed specifically for men or women, taking into account anatomical differences. Consider the duration and type of your rides when choosing the level of padding that will offer you the most comfort.
Design
The design of cycling shorts can affect both aesthetics and functionality. Some shorts come with bibs, which are straps that go over the shoulders, providing better support and preventing the shorts from slipping down. Bib shorts are often preferred for longer rides as they offer more comfort and support. Non-bib shorts are easier to put on and take off, making them a good choice for casual or shorter rides. Additionally, consider the length of the shorts; longer shorts can offer more coverage and protection, while shorter ones may be more comfortable in hot weather. Choose a design that matches your riding habits and personal style.
